As parents, we often have high expectations for our children. We want them to excel academically, to be well-behaved, and to succeed in every aspect of their lives. However, it is important to remember that children are individuals with their own strengths and weaknesses, and pushing them too hard can have detrimental effects on their well-being and development.

Letting go of our expectations can be difficult, but it is a necessary step towards allowing our children to discover their own passions and fulfill their potential. By giving them the freedom to explore their interests and make their own choices, we empower them to become independent and resilient individuals.

The Impact of Expectations on Children

Children are highly susceptible to the expectations placed upon them by their parents and society. When we have unrealistic or overly high expectations, it can create immense pressure on our children. They may feel stressed, anxious, and even develop low self-esteem if they are unable to meet these expectations.

Moreover, unrealistic expectations can hinder a child's natural development and exploration. It may limit their curiosity, creativity, and ability to take risks. They may become afraid of failure and avoid trying new things altogether.

By setting realistic expectations and letting go of rigid goals, we create an environment where our children can thrive. Understanding their strengths and weaknesses and encouraging them to challenge themselves while also providing support is crucial for their growth.

Letting Go for Fulfillment

Letting go of our expectations does not mean we stop caring or guiding our children. On the contrary, it means allowing them the space to explore their interests and passions without imposing our own desires upon them. It means listening to their aspirations and supporting them in their chosen paths.

When we let go of our expectations, we open the door to true fulfillment for our children. They are more likely to find joy and purpose in activities and pursuits that align with their own interests and strengths. They can develop a sense of autonomy and pursue personal growth, leading to a sense of fulfillment that cannot be achieved when constantly striving to meet someone else's expectations.

Allowing our children to chart their own paths can also help them develop a strong sense of self. They learn to trust their own judgment, make decisions, and take ownership of their actions. This sense of self leads to increased self-confidence and resilience, qualities that are invaluable as they navigate the challenges of life.

Staying Resilient in the Face of Challenges

Life is full of ups and downs, and teaching our children resilience is essential. Resilience is the ability to adapt and bounce back from adversity. By letting go of our expectations, we empower our children to develop resilience as they navigate through various challenges.

When children are given the opportunity to make their own decisions and learn from their mistakes, they become better equipped to handle setbacks. They understand that failure is not the end but an opportunity for growth and learning. This resilience enables them to overcome obstacles, handle stress, and develop problem-solving skills.

Additionally, staying resilient teaches children the importance of perseverance. It instills in them the mindset that success is not always immediate and that hard work and determination are necessary for achieving their goals. This valuable lesson will serve them well in all aspects of life.

As parents, it is natural to have expectations for our children. However, it is crucial to balance those expectations with letting go and allowing our children to discover their own paths. By setting realistic goals, supporting their passions, and fostering resilience, we empower our children to become independent, fulfilled, and resilient individuals. Let us guide them, but also have faith in their abilities to navigate the world on their own terms.
